Poznámka:
Přístup k této stránce vyžaduje autorizaci. Můžete se zkusit přihlásit nebo změnit adresáře.
Přístup k této stránce vyžaduje autorizaci. Můžete zkusit změnit adresáře.
Tento článek popisuje, jak používat podporu skriptování ve WinDbg.
Skriptovací okno WinDbg obsahuje základní zvýrazňování syntaxe, Technologii IntelliSense a rozpoznávání chyb.
Pomocí tlačítek pásu karet můžete:
- Vytvořte nový skript.
- Otevřete existující skript.
- Spusťte skript.
- Uložte skript.
- Zrušte propojení skriptu.
Skripty můžete také automaticky spouštět tak, že kliknete pravým tlačítkem myši v okně Skriptování a vyberete Spustit skript při uložení. Po úspěšném načtení skriptu se na záhlaví skriptu zobrazí zelené zaškrtávací políčko. Pokud ve skriptu dojde k chybám, zobrazí se červený symbol X.
Skriptování JavaScriptu
Pokud chcete začít používat JavaScript, musíte nejprve ladit cílový program. Až budete připraveni začít pracovat na JavaScriptu, vyberte Load JavaScript Provider. Potom můžete vytvořit nový JavaScript tak, že zvolíte mezi následujícími dvěma typy šablon skriptů:
- Skript rozšíření: Tento skript funguje jako rozšíření ladicího programu. Manipuluje s objektovým modelem ladicího programu a zajišťuje stálou funkčnost. Když na pásu karet vyberete Spustit, nestane se žádná akce.
- Imperativní skript: Tento skript provede akci, pokaždé když vyberete Spustit na panelu nástrojů. Takový skript obecně nemění objektový model ladicího programu.
Další informace o práci s JavaScriptem najdete tady:
- Skriptování ladicího programu JavaScriptu
- Nativní objekty ladicího programu v rozšířeních JavaScriptu
- Ukázkové skripty ladicího programu JavaScriptu
Skriptování NatVis
Pomocí nového skriptu>NatVis otevřete následující prázdnou šablonu NatVis:
<AutoVisualizer xmlns="https://schemas.microsoft.com/vstudio/debugger/natvis/2010">
<Type Name="">
</Type>
</AutoVisualizer>
Další informace o práci s NatVis naleznete v tématu Objekty debuggeru v NatVis.